PowerDNS Recursor up to 5.2.11/5.3.8/5.4.3 DNSSEC Validation authentication bypass

Summary
A vulnerability categorized as critical has been discovered in PowerDNS Recursor up to 5.2.11/5.3.8/5.4.3. The impacted element is an unknown function of the component DNSSEC Validation. The manipulation results in authentication bypass. This vulnerability was named CVE-2026-52686. The attack may be performed from remote. There is no available exploit.
Details
A vulnerability was found in PowerDNS Recursor up to 5.2.11/5.3.8/5.4.3. It has been classified as critical. Affected is an unknown functionality of the component DNSSEC Validation.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a authentication bypass v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-288. A product requires authentication, but the product has an alternate path or channel that does not require authentication. This is going to have an impact on integ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
The issue is a DNSSEC validation bypass where wildcard expansion proofs (NSEC/NSEC3 records) are accepted without signature validation when the wildcard answer is a CNAME or DNAME record.
The advisory is shared for download at docs.powerdns.com.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2026-52686 since 06/08/2026.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ploitation doesn't require any form of authentication.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available.
Upgrading to version 5.2.12, 5.3.9 or 5.4.4 eliminates this vulnerability.
